AntiGPS spoofing method for UAV based on LSTM-KF model
Published 2020-10-01“…A detection method of anti GPS deception of UAV was proposed for the problem that GPS signal of UAV was easy to be interfered and deceived,which combined deep learning and Kalman filter.The dynamic model of UAV flight was predicted from the flight state of UAV by using long short-term memory network,and the dynamic adjustment of Kalman filter and dynamic model was used to identify GPS deception.In order to resist the interference of GPS deception signal,this method did not need to increase the hardware overhead of the receiver,and was easy to realize.The experimental results show that the method has higher accuracy and lower false alarm rate for the recognition of GPS signals,and can effectively enhance the UAV's ability to resist GPS deception interference.…”
